Streaming Harry Potter in the USA and Canada
In the United States and Canada, the most reliable place to stream all eight Harry Potter films is Max. This platform is currently home to the entire franchise, allowing you to binge-watch from Harry Potter and the Sorcerer’s Stone to Harry Potter and the Deathly Hallows – Part 2.

Alongside Max, keep an eye on Peacock, another NBCUniversal streaming service, as Harry Potter films sometimes appear on this platform as well due to licensing agreements. It’s always wise to check both services to confirm current availability.
Watching Harry Potter in the UK and Ireland
For fans in the United Kingdom and Ireland, Netflix is currently your primary streaming service to access all eight Harry Potter films. Grab your popcorn and settle in for a magical marathon right from the comfort of your home.
If you prefer to own the films digitally, the Sky Store offers the complete Harry Potter 1-8 box set for purchase. This is a great option for those who want permanent access to the wizarding world adventures. You can also explore platforms like Apple TV and Amazon Prime Video for rental or purchase options, although availability may vary. Harry Potter Streaming Across Europe
The availability of Harry Potter films across Europe is becoming increasingly centralized thanks to the expansion of Max. In many European countries, including:
- France
- Poland
- Sweden
- Norway
- Denmark
- Finland
- Belgium
- Netherlands (previously HBO Max)
- Portugal
- Romania
- Slovenia
- Slovakia
- Kosovo
- Czech Republic
- Bulgaria
- Montenegro
- Serbia
- Croatia
- Macedonia
- Bosnia
- Hungary
- Moldova
- Andorra
Max is the go-to streaming service for all Harry Potter films and the Fantastic Beasts series. This widespread availability makes it easier than ever for European fans to dive into the wizarding world.
However, some regional variations exist. For example, in Italy, you can find Harry Potter movies on Netflix Italy, Amazon Prime Video Italy, and Sky Italia. In Spain, options include AstresMedia and Max. Always check local listings for the most accurate streaming information in your specific European country.
Streaming Harry Potter in Asia and Oceania
For viewers in Japan, Netflix Japan is currently streaming the Harry Potter films. Fantastic Beasts movies are available on both Netflix and WOWOW (OTT) in Japan. In China, a wide array of platforms offer the Harry Potter series including Tencent, iQiyi, Bilibili, BesTV, and Migu Video.
Across Southeast Asia, including regions like Hong Kong, Indonesia, Malaysia, Singapore, Taiwan, Thailand, and the Philippines, HBO Asia and Max are key platforms for streaming both the Harry Potter and Fantastic Beasts franchises.
In Australia, you can watch the Harry Potter film series on Foxtel and Netflix, with Stan as an alternative. Netflix also carries the first and second Fantastic Beasts films in Australia, while Foxtel offers the second and third Fantastic Beasts movies. For viewers in New Zealand, Sky is a primary platform for Harry Potter and Fantastic Beasts: The Secrets of Dumbledore, with Netflix offering Fantastic Beasts: The Crimes of Grindelwald. South Korea offers Harry Potter and the first two Fantastic Beasts films on Wavve and Coupang Play, with Netflix Korea also featuring the first two Fantastic Beasts movies.
Harry Potter in Latin America
If you are in Brazil, Mexico, Colombia, Chile, or Argentina, Max is your destination for streaming all Harry Potter and Fantastic Beasts films. Max’s extensive reach across Latin America ensures fans can readily access the entire wizarding saga.
Beyond Streaming: Other Ways to Watch
While streaming offers convenience, don’t forget about other options to watch Harry Potter. Video-on-demand (VOD) services like Google Play, YouTube Movies, and Apple TV (iTunes) often offer Harry Potter films for rent or purchase. Physical copies on Blu-ray and DVD remain excellent options for collectors and those who prefer owning movies outright. Box sets of the entire series are readily available online and in stores.
